Overview

Idalene Nobbin attends a village dance but, due to the constant nagging of her mother, she believes herself to be a constitutional wallflower. By great luck she gets a dance with college football star Roy Duncan, although Roy has eyes for the village belle Prue Nickerson.

Cast

Colleen Moore, Richard Dix, Gertrude Astor, Laura La Plante, Tom Gallery, Rush Hughes, Dana Todd, Fanny Stockbridge
